Boiling Springs is a city of 4,615 people in North Carolina. The median age is 27.3, younger than the US median of 38.8. 45% of adults hold a bachelor's degree, against 33% nationally. Households here earn about 30% more than in North Carolina as a whole. 3% of residents were born outside the United States. Renters pay $592 a month at the median.

How many people live in Boiling Springs, North Carolina?
Boiling Springs, North Carolina has about 4,615 residents according to the 2020 American Community Survey.
What is the median household income in Boiling Springs, North Carolina?
The typical household in Boiling Springs, North Carolina earns about $73,457 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.
Is Boiling Springs, North Carolina expensive?
In Boiling Springs, North Carolina, the median home is worth about $181,900, and the typical rent is about $592 a month.
How educated are people in Boiling Springs, North Carolina?
About 45.4% of adults age 25 and over in Boiling Springs, North Carolina hold a bachelor's degree or higher.
What is the poverty rate in Boiling Springs, North Carolina?
About 9.0% of people in Boiling Springs, North Carolina live below the federal poverty line.
Has Boiling Springs, North Carolina grown since 1990?
Yes, Boiling Springs, North Carolina has grown since 1990. The population has added about 2,170 residents, a change of about 89 percent over that period.
